Cracked Foundation Repair in Tampa, FL
Cracked foundation repair services address issues related to structural damage caused by shifting or settling of a building’s foundation. These projects typically involve assessing the extent of the cracks, which can appear as hairline fractures or larger, more noticeable gaps, and implementing appropriate solutions to stabilize and reinforce the structure. Property owners often request this service when they notice uneven floors, sticking doors or windows, or visible cracks in basement walls or exterior concrete, as these signs may indicate foundation movement that could compromise the stability of the property.
Before requesting foundation repair, homeowners should understand the types of cracks present and the possible causes, such as soil movement, moisture fluctuations, or poor construction practices. It’s important to evaluate whether the damage is superficial or indicative of deeper structural concerns. Proper diagnosis and understanding of the repair methods available can help property owners make informed decisions about restoring the integrity of their home’s foundation and preventing further issues.

Common Cracked Foundation Repair Jobs
Foundation Crack Repair - addresses visible cracks to prevent further structural damage.
Uneven Floor Leveling - corrects sloping or uneven floors caused by foundation settling.
Basement Wall Stabilization - reinforces basement walls to prevent bowing or collapsing.
Pier and Beam Foundation Repair - restores support for homes built on pier and beam systems.
Soil Stabilization - improves soil conditions to reduce future foundation movement.
Waterproofing and Drainage Solutions - manages water flow to protect foundations from moisture damage.
Cracked Foundation Repair Questions
How can I tell if my foundation is cracked? Signs include visible cracks in walls or floors, uneven flooring, and doors or windows that don’t close properly.
What types of foundation cracks are serious? Wide or vertical cracks, especially those that expand over time, may indicate a need for repair.
Are foundation repairs disruptive to my property? Repair methods are chosen to minimize disruption, but some work may temporarily affect access to certain areas.
What causes foundation cracks in Tampa homes? Common causes include soil movement, moisture fluctuations, and settling over time.
